Mucha Soir Belgian Wall Tapestry Green Bouquet Architecture is inspired fromMucha Soir, also known as Evening Contemplation, is a Belgian jacquard wall tapestry. In this tapestry evening time is personified by the imagery of a woman in an elegant evening gown resting by the woods. The artwork comes from pioneering Czechoslovakian artist, Alphonse Mucha; part of his Hours of the Day series from 1899. The scene is surrounded by delicate leaves and bordered with flowers.
